- Cum rulez un Makefile pe un Mac?
- Cum rulez un Makefile?
- Cum rulez un Makefile în Windows?
- Putem rula Makefile în Windows?
- Cum rulez un Makefile în terminalul Linux?
- Ce este o țintă Makefile?
- Cum rulez un Makefile în Visual Studio?
- Makefile este un script shell?
- Cum execut un Makefile în cod Visual Studio?
- Care este diferența dintre CMake și make?
- Nu este recunoscută comanda externă internă?
- Cum rulez mingw32?
Cum rulez un Makefile pe un Mac?
Pe sistemele Linux și Mac OS: pentru a utiliza un makefile pentru a compila fișierele de intrare, asigurați-vă că / usr / bin și / usr / local / bin sunt în calea dvs. unde -f este opțiunea de comandă make pentru a specifica un anumit makefile. Un anumit makefile.
Cum rulez un Makefile?
De asemenea, puteți tasta doar make dacă numele fișierului dvs. este makefile / Makefile . Să presupunem că aveți două fișiere numite makefile și Makefile în același director, atunci makefile este executat dacă se face make alone. Puteți chiar să transmiteți argumente pentru a facefile.
Cum rulez un Makefile în Windows?
Primul pas: descărcați mingw32-make.exe din programul de instalare mingw sau vă rugăm să verificați mai întâi folderul mingw / bin dacă mingw32-make.exe există sau nu, altfel decât să îl instalați, redenumiți-l pentru a face.exe . După redenumirea acestuia pentru a face.exe, mergeți și executați această comandă în directorul în care se află makefile.
Putem rula Makefile în Windows?
Porniți un prompt de comandă care poate executa NMake . O modalitate ușoară este de a porni un prompt de comandă din Visual Studio (Tools->Prompt de comandă Visual Studio), astfel încât să fie setate toate variabilele de mediu necesare. ... D: \ tmp \ Simple-Makefile>nmake Microsoft (R) Program Maintenance Utility Versiunea 10.00.
Cum rulez un Makefile în terminalul Linux?
make: *** Nu s-au specificat ținte și nu s-a găsit niciun makefile. Stop.
...
Linux: Cum se execută make.
Opțiune | Sens |
---|---|
-e | Permite variabilelor de mediu să înlocuiască definițiile variabilelor denumite în mod similar în makefile. |
-f DOSAR | Citește FILE ca makefile. |
-h | Afișează lista de opțiuni de make. |
-eu | Ignoră toate erorile din comenzile executate la construirea unei ținte. |
Ce este o țintă Makefile?
Un makefile simplu constă din „reguli” cu următoarea formă: țintă ...: condiții prealabile ... rețetă ... ... O țintă este de obicei numele unui fișier generat de un program; exemple de ținte sunt fișierele executabile sau obiect. O țintă poate fi, de asemenea, numele unei acțiuni de realizat, cum ar fi „curată” (vezi Țintele false).
Cum rulez un Makefile în Visual Studio?
Din meniul principal Visual Studio, alegeți Fișier > Nou > Proiectați și tastați „makefile” în caseta de căutare. Sau, în caseta de dialog Proiect nou, extindeți Visual C++ > General (Visual Studio 2015) sau Altele (Visual Studio 2017) și apoi selectați dintre cele două opțiuni în funcție de faptul că veți viza Windows sau Linux.
Makefile este un script shell?
puneți o comandă într-un fișier și este un script shell. un Makefile este totuși un fragment foarte inteligent de scripting (în limbajul propriu în toate măsurile) care compilează un set de cod sursă însoțitor într-un program.
Cum execut un Makefile în cod Visual Studio?
Activarea extensiei
Actualizați calea Makefile accesând Fișier > Preferințe > Setări și apoi selectând makefile în Extensii. După actualizarea Makefile Path, tastați „makefile” în paleta de comenzi și rulați o comandă Makefile Tools pentru a activa extensia.
Care este diferența dintre CMake și make?
Răspuns inițial: Care este diferența dintre CMake și make? cmake este un sistem pentru a genera fișiere make bazate pe platformă (i.e. CMake este multiplataforma) pe care îl puteți face apoi folosind makefile generate. În timp ce make scrieți direct Makefile pentru o anumită platformă cu care lucrați.
Nu este recunoscută comanda externă internă?
Eroarea „nu este recunoscută ca o comandă internă” apare de obicei deoarece computerul nu găsește executabilul pe care îi cereți să îl lanseze. Cu toate acestea, îi puteți furniza calea completă către fișierul executabil și ar trebui să fie capabil să îl ruleze fără probleme. Lansați o fereastră de prompt de comandă pe computer.
Cum rulez mingw32?
Generează makefiles pentru utilizare cu mingw32-make sub un prompt de comandă Windows. Utilizați acest generator sub un prompt de comandă Windows cu MinGW (Minimalist GNU pentru Windows) în PATH și folosind mingw32-make ca instrument de construire. Fișierele makefile generate folosesc cmd.exe ca shell pentru a lansa regulile de compilare.